UHBA Netherlands Cancels Agreement with iSence B.V.

On Friday, March 20th, 2009,  it was agreed to cancel our agreement with iSence B.V.

Unfortunatly, iUHBA and iSence have terminated their agreement based on the facts that after close investigation, both companies realized that they do not share essential strategic approaches for the near future. We agreed to seek possible colaboration in the future for wireless and mobile communications.

I am personally still of the opinion that Chris van Steenbergen is a visionary person who will make tremendous progress in the wireless industry. Our team and I wish Chris all the best for the future. iUHBA will follow its own mobile and wireless strategy for the Dutch market. As previously announced, UHBA Netherlands will bid for the 2.6 GHz frequency when the auction takes place.
